Cleaning-crew access: Members of the Ostrell Cleaning cooperative may enter Fenbury House between 18:30 and 21:00 on weekdays only. Reception staff must check each cleaner against the rota sheet kept in the desk folder and record their arrival and departure times in the evening log. Cleaners may not be admitted to the third-floor lab corridor under any circumstances. For the service entrance they use at the rear of the building, the current door code is below.

door code, taweg-bagef: bdg-PB-2

Right now teams are pinning random commits, and the Marroway dashboard broke twice last sprint because of it. Proposal: move to strict semver, publish tagged releases from the Hollowfern registry, and deprecate direct-commit installs after two release cycles. Reviewers, please check the migration shim in the attached branch — it's small but touches the theming tokens, so look twice. We can't merge until we get formal sign-off. The approval needs to come from the person named below.

named custodian: Quenix Oliix

- [ ] **Undo/redo verification — ChartMason diagram editor.** Before tagging the release, confirm that undo correctly reverses connector reroutes, group moves, and label edits, and that redo restores them in exact order across at least 50 steps. Pay special attention to undo after autosave, which regressed in the Marlow Point beta. Record pass/fail in the release log, and attach the build token that appears on the line below.

build token for fajop-bawif: htk9_96d65e784

## Local Setup — Lintbox Component Library

Lintbox components are versioned per-package under a single monorepo; release tags follow `pkg-name@x.y.z`. For on-call purposes you rarely build locally, but if a version mismatch breaks a consumer app, clone the repo, run the bootstrap script, and check the published-versions registry. Version metadata is recorded in the release-tracking database; to query which builds went out, connect with the string below.

primary connection of baweg-kagug = mysql://fenys_svc:CnALw69@db-056e.norvanet.test:5432/rusvan